Com o objetivo de refletir sobre as Ciências Policiais e os desafios do trabalho policial, o livro "Ciência, Polícia e Inovação" é resultado do I Fórum Internacional de Ciências Policiais (FICP), cuja primeira edição foi realizada em março de 2024, pela Secretaria de Ciência, Tecnologia e Inovação do Estado do Rio de Janeiro (SECTI-RJ) e organizado cientificamente pelo Instituto Arrecife, sob a curadoria-responsável de Luiz Carlos Ramiro Júnior. O evento propôs "constituir um ambiente destinado à troca de ideias e à projeção de uma nova forma de agir sobre as polícias e a segurança pública no país". Com mais de sessenta palestrantes, "entre policiais, militares, pesquisadores, professores, empresários e agentes públicos", o fórum trouxe a pauta da Ciência Policial para o cerne dos debates. Desde a "formação e treinamento policial, vitimologia policial, protocolos de proteção, investigação, inteligência operacional, crimes locais e transnacionais, soberania brasileira, novas tecnologias, inteligência artificial, evolução dos roubos no Brasil" até as "instituições financeiras, segurança pública, municipalidade, segurança nacional, questão indígena e armamentos", os temas foram organizados no livro com o intuito de que o debate suscitado chegasse ao leitor interessado nas discussões sobre Ciências Policiais e Segurança Pública e que "sentem, como todos, o dilema da desordem, insegurança e impunidade".

This item is printed on demand - it takes 3-4 days longer - Neuware -This book discusses how Information and Communication Technologies (ICTs) and the Internet impact on Science and the 'Global Research Village'. Since the birth of modern Science in seventeenth century England, scientists have been at the forefront of creating and using Technology. They lead the future of Society on the Internet. How is the 'structure' of electronic science communication Are electronic patterns similar to traditional, non-electronic forms of collaboration The Internet is used across a wide spectrum of communications, from the formal to the more informal, and from individual to highly collaborative activities. Traditional Science collaborations are being reproduced within electronic environments. The Internet does not radically transform traditional hierarchies, contradicting that the major impact of the Internet is the creation of revolutionary forms of research. We identify 'digital knowledge bases', large-scale distributed electronic knowledge spaces, reproducing off-line collaborations. The author develops new methods and indicators, bibliometrics, network analyses, surveys and cybermetric techniques for mapping Networks and Science on the Internet. 340 pp. Englisch.
